Flights & Rights is our ongoing community series featuring important civil rights issues and fun drinks. Join us for a special town hall on the future of health care in Washington state, including stories from patients and providers on access to reproductive services and end-of-life care. Learn more about current legal issues and proposed legislative solutions.  
 
Moderated by ACLU Health Care and Liberty Counsel, Leah Rutman.
